About You:
As a Head of Year you will work collaboratively to ensure that each student upholds the highest standards of achievement - progress, attendance and behaviour. Our Ideal candidate would have:
• Qualified Teacher Status
• Pastoral experience in KS3 and KS4
• A track record of providing high quality pastoral and academic support
• Knowledge of effective strategies to improve attendance and behaviour

About the Pastoral Team:
The Pastoral Team work under the guidance and direction of the Senior Leaders responsible for Behaviour and Attitudes. They work collaboratively with middle leaders, teaching and support staff to ensure that the behaviour, culture and ethos of The Hart School is upheld.
